Since someone brought up the subject of Disney’s summer’s movies, I thought I’d pass along that the FilmForce site over at IGN.com has posted some stills and plot information from the most eagerly awaited films.

I have finally seen some scenes from this film – and I am truly excited about it. It really is a departure from the typical Disney mold, but a change that succeeds in recapturing the storytelling that really is the “magic” of Disney films. There is one brief scene that has more pure filmmaking skill than Disney’s last half dozen animated features put together. No explosions, no technical wizardry, no non-stop Saturday Night Live banter – just someone building a sandcastle all by himself and seeing all the emotion the character is feeling. This may very well be the Feature Animation group’s last chance to save itself from oblivion, and from what I’ve seen hope still lives. I will shortly be blackmailing several associates to get me into a full screening and I’ll report back.

The other films are more problematic. The FilmForce site has the first pictures I’ve seen of the bears from ‘Country Bears’ and they look good. The industry “buzz” is that the film looks great, has a lot of country music cameos, but the story is weak and unoriginal (there’s not much past the VH-1 “band in trouble” cliché and the novelty of having bears live in the human world a la the Muppet movies).

‘Treasure Planet’ remains a troubled production and its current release date is pegged for Thanksgiving 2002 (okay, it's not really a summer movie but it was supposed to be). People are trying to hype up the movie as being “this time we got ‘Atlantis’ right”, but with the movie screens at the time being filled with ‘’Harry Potter 2’ and ‘The Lord of the Rings: The Two Towers’ I doubt that sailing ships in space are going to have the coolness factor the film is counting on to succeed.

And ‘Reign of Fire’ – well, Matthew McConaughy sports some cool tattoos. Beyond that……..
